Waldorf-Inspired Mermaid Doll PDF Pattern

This design stitches up quickly as a simple doll for very young children. For an older child, have fun with novelty yarn hair or other embellishments.

The ponytail hair style combines the long, flowing hair that children love, with ultra-easy, no-crochet construction. Instructions for a clever and low-cost (or no-cost!) adjustable hair loom are also included. 

Finished doll is approximately 12 inches tall.

Tutorial-style pattern is lavishly illustrated with large color photos, showing you all the step-by-step details. Lots of tips from my years of doll-making experience will help you make it fast and fun.

Skill level: basic sewing skills.


Pattern includes stitching guides for 3 tail fin variations.

Best fabric choices: Use batik print cotton in watery colors for the mermaid’s tail and halter top. Silk will create a wonderfully shimmery effect, but may be less durable than cotton. 

Materials required: 
  • Un-spun wool batting for stuffing. 
  • 2-inch wide tubular cotton gauze (7 inches for each head). 
  • 1/4 yard cotton interlock knit in skin-tone of your choice (makes several dolls). 
  • Embroidery floss - red plus your choice of eye color (blue/black/brown/green). 
  • Thread to match doll skin fabric. 
  • Strong cotton craft thread. 
  • Red beeswax crayon for rosy cheeks.
  • Wool or cotton yarn for hair (or use a fun novelty yarn). 
  • For tail and halter top, 1/4 yard of fabric (will make several dolls). 
  • 1/4-inch wide ribbon for halter top (about 9 inches).
  • Perle cotton or embroidery floss for halter straps.

A 5-inch doll needle is recommended for embroidering the face.
